Confusing question: One does not treat hepatitis b with a vaccination. If one has completed the Hepatitis B Vaccine series, antibodies in the blood prevent a new exposure from causing active disease. Testing the blood should show protective antibodies. If a person has hepatitis b, the vaccine would not be a benefit.
